Bigg Boss Season 17: 5 Unforgettable Hilarious Moments that Stole the Show

As COLORS' Bigg Boss Season 17 surpasses the 60-episode mark, it has undeniably proven itself as a thrilling and intense reality show, offering viewers a wild rollercoaster ride filled with physical fights, love triangles, and catfights. While controversies and emotional breakdowns have kept audiences glued to their TV screens, it's the laughter-inducing moments that often become the most memorable. Here are five hilarious moments from the show that are sure to be etched in viewers' memories:

1. Munawar's Roast Session: When humor seemed to be in short supply in the Bigg Boss house, the show's organizers decided to lift everyone's spirits with a special stand-up comedy session by comedian and shayar Munawar Faruqui. Before the show, a cheeky note appeared on the Glance Smart Lock Screen, teasing, "Dukaan khuli hai!! Kahi shabd bikenge, kahi sabziya" (The shop is open!! Some will sell words; some will sell vegetables). Munawar's witty one-liners, sarcastic jokes, and roasts of fellow contestants left both the audience and participants in splits. His humor-filled performance, including jokes about Aishwarya's absence and Neil's laughter, added a refreshing dose of laughter to the Bigg Boss house.

2. Chintu's Chori: Samarth Jurel, aka Chintu, injected humor into the house with his penchant for stealing. Whether it was ration or exciting goodies, Chintu's thieving antics caught everyone's attention. Bigg Boss even turned his stealing habits into a task, creating a cops-and-robbers theme. The Glance Smart Lock Screen displayed a riddle: "Aaj to Chintu ka din hai.. aaj mohalle mai, danke ki chot par Chintu ki favourite activity hogi." Chintu's role in the task added a comic touch to the house and made him the highlight of the activity.

3. Orry's Banter with Salman Khan: Internet sensation Orry, a wildcard contestant, entered the show and engaged in hilarious banter with host Salman Khan. From questioning Orry about his job to learning about his five managers and high earnings for a single photo, Salman's roasting was relentless. Orry's tagline as a 'Live-r" and his exaggerated claims, including bringing more than five suitcases, had everyone, including Salman, in splits. Despite his short stay, Orry left a lasting impression with his humorous interactions with the Bollywood superstar.

4. "Hmm yeah Dudette!": Neil and Khanzaadi's altercations reached a boiling point when Khanzaadi refused to listen to Neil's point of view. The argument escalated with both participants taking sarcastic digs at each other. Neil, in a moment of frustration, referred to Khanzaadi as 'dudette.' The unexpected term, coupled with Isha's laughter and Aishwarya's reaction, turned the moment into an iconic one. The tongue-twisting expression became a source of laughter for both contestants and the audience.

5. Jungle Mai Mangal: The Just Chill segment in Bigg Boss has been a source of entertainment, and one standout session was the Jungle-themed segment hosted by Arbaaz and Sohail Khan. The Glance Smart Lock Screen teased the event with a message, "Aaj hoga jungle mai mangal, jaldi tayaar ho jaye." The hosts' non-stop jokes on the contestants, coupled with the jungle-themed set-up, brought uncontrollable laughter. Arbaaz and Sohail's banter added a lighthearted touch to the show, leaving contestants and viewers smiling.

While these hilarious moments stole the spotlight, Bigg Boss Season 17 continues to captivate headlines with its unique blend of entertainment and drama. With more than half the season remaining, viewers can expect additional laughter-inducing moments to unfold, making the show a complete package of entertainment.
